Frequently Asked Questions about Bloomfield

What type of rentals are currently available in Bloomfield?

There are currently 1468 Apartments for Rent in Bloomfield, NJ with pricing that ranges from $950 to $9,450. There are also 203 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bloomfield ranging from $1,050 to $6,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bloomfield?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bloomfield ranges from $1,050 to $6,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,644.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Bloomfield?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Bloomfield range from $1,569 to $7,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,560 to $5,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,400 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,200.
